Classe CMFCDesktopAlertWndButton
Permite que os botões sejam adicionados a uma caixa de diálogo de alerta da área de trabalho.
Sintaxe
class CMFCDesktopAlertWndButton : public CMFCButton
Membros
Construtores públicos
Nome | Descrição |
---|---|
CMFCDesktopAlertWndButton::CMFCDesktopAlertWndButton |
Construtor padrão. |
CMFCDesktopAlertWndButton::~CMFCDesktopAlertWndButton |
Destruidor. |
Métodos públicos
Nome | Descrição |
---|---|
CMFCDesktopAlertWndButton::IsCaptionButton | Determina se o botão é exibido na área de legenda da caixa de diálogo de alerta. |
CMFCDesktopAlertWndButton::IsCloseButton | Determina se o botão fecha a caixa de diálogo de alerta. |
Membros de dados
Nome | Descrição |
---|---|
CMFCDesktopAlertWndButton::m_bIsCaptionButton |
Um valor booliano que especifica se o botão é exibido na área de legenda da caixa de diálogo de alerta. |
CMFCDesktopAlertWndButton::m_bIsCloseButton |
Um valor booliano que especifica se o botão fecha a caixa de diálogo de alerta. |
Comentários
Por padrão, o construtor define os membros de dados m_bIsCaptionButton
e m_bIsCloseButton
como FALSE. O objeto pai CMFCDesktopAlertDialog
define m_bIsCaptionButton
como TRUE se o botão está posicionado na área de legenda da caixa de diálogo de alerta. A classe CMFCDesktopAlertDialog
cria um objeto CMFCDesktopAlertWndButton
que serve como o botão que fecha a caixa de diálogo de alerta e define m_bIsCloseButton
como TRUE.
Adicione objetos CMFCDesktopAlertWndButton
a um objeto CMFCDesktopAlertDialog
como você adicionaria qualquer botão. Para mais informações sobre CMFCDesktopAlertDialog
, confira Classe CMFCDesktopAlertDialog.
Exemplo
O seguinte exemplo demonstra como usar o método SetImage
na classe CMFCDesktopAlertWndButton
. Esse snippet de código faz parte do Exemplo de Demonstração de Alerta da Área de Trabalho.
CMFCDesktopAlertWndButton m_btnFlag;
m_btnFlag.SetImage(IDB_FLAG);
Hierarquia de herança
Requisitos
Cabeçalho: afxdesktopalertwnd.h
CMFCDesktopAlertWndButton::IsCaptionButton
Determina se o botão é exibido na área de legenda da caixa de diálogo de alerta.
BOOL IsCaptionButton() const;
Valor de retorno
Não zero se o botão for exibido na área de legenda da caixa de diálogo de alerta; caso contrário, 0.
CMFCDesktopAlertWndButton::IsCloseButton
Determina se o botão fecha a caixa de diálogo de alerta.
BOOL IsCloseButton() const;
Valor de retorno
Não zero se o botão fechar a caixa de diálogo de alerta; caso contrário, 0.